ASC feature is designed to force output on in emergency, which supports system fault management. NSI66x1A is suitable for high reliability, power density and efficiency switching power system.
Key Features
5.7kVRMS withstand isolation voltage
SiC MOSFETs and IGBTs up to 2121Vpk
Driver side supply voltage: up to 32V with UVLO
10A peak source and sink output current
High CMTI: ±150kV/us
200ns fast response time of DESAT
Monitor status of device on FLT and RDY
